Emergency services personnel from across the state are invited to Winnemucca
to complete their continuing education requirements.
Humboldt General Hospital Emergency Medical Services Rescue will offer
its “2020 Annual EMS Refresher” from Friday, November 6, through
Sunday, November 8, at the East Hall Winnemucca Convention Center. A pre-conference
BLS CPR course will also be offered from 4 p.m. to 8 p.m. Thursday, November 5.
According to HGH EMS Rescue Education Coordinator Johnathen Prichard, this
year’s program will offer classroom and on-site instruction for
a well-rounded student experience.
“We’ve offered this 24-hour refresher course since 2003,”
said Prichard, “and each year we step it up even more to give our
participants the best information possible as they move into the new year.”
Prichard said personnel from every aspect of emergency services are invited
to attend, including representatives from the medical, fire, law enforcement
and mining fields. “We’ve got something for everyone,” he said.
This year’s program is divided into information specific to Advanced
EMTs, EMTs and EMRs and will include classroom instruction as well as
hands-on field work and skills review. Participants are reminded to dress
for the terrain and the weather.
The weekend’s courses will be taught by representatives from HGH
EMS Rescue and regional emergency services agencies.
